June 6, 2008 at 8pm At Flint Youth Theatre Tickets:All seats $26 This young, gifted jazz vocalist from Nashville is a star on the rise! Receiving a standing ovation at the Newport Jazz Festival and a sold-out performance at The Kennedy Center, Rachael Price is proving she has something special in her voice and style. Blending elegance with youthful energy and ease, Rachael's rich voice and quick grasp of the subtleties of jazz can be heard in her repertoire of great American standards. Queen Mad was true to her character's allure. Enchanting, dangerous and effortless in movement. Juliet was the picture of innocence and young love. Overall, the choreography was amazing. This version... Expand
